Laura Cesaretti is a freelance journalist based in Afghanistan since 2015. She also works as a Research Consultant for NGOs and private companies.

Previously, she lived and worked in Turkey and Lebanon. She spent significant amount of time also in Pakistan.

She holds an MA in Media and Political Studies (La Sapienza University of Rome), and an MA in International Politics (City University of London).
